India, Russia to set up joint
biotechnology centre in India

New Delhi and Moscow on Monday signed a memorandum of understanding on setting up a joint bio-technology centre in India.

The agreement was signed by Foreign Secretary Chokila Iyer and academician Gury Marchuk on the sidelines of Prime Minister Atal Bihari Vajpayee's Russia visit.

Iyer also signed an agreement for exchange of experts and joint research in key international issues like combating terrorism and globalisation between the Indian Council of World Affairs and the Moscow State Institute of International Relations.

Indian ambassador in Moscow K Raghunath also signed a memorandum of understanding for an annual grant to the Russian Institute of Philosophy for projects on Indian philosophy.
